Courtney Love back to court after relapse allegation
Rocker Courtney Love narrowly escaped jail Wednesday when two arrest warrants issued for her were withheld by the two judges who issued them pending a hearing next week on suspected probation violations.

Plea deals reached in Courtney Love's drug and assault cases
Singer Courtney Love pleaded no contest Thursday to an assault charge related to an incident at the home of an ex-boyfriend. Later in the day, she pleaded guilty to a drug count stemming from an earlier break-in at the residence.

Courtney Love regains full custody of daughter
Singer Courtney Love has regained full custody of her 11-year-old daughter. Love lost custody of Frances Bean Cobain after she overdosed on painkillers in front of the girl on the same night Love allegedly broke into the home of her ex-boyfriend, music producer Jim Barber.

Love pleads guilty to disorderly conduct
Rocker Courtney Love pleaded guilty Wednesday to striking a fan with a microphone during a concert. As part of the plea deal, Love will have to pay for the victim's medical expenses, join a drug-treatment program and not commit any other crimes.
